GB/T 6682 analytical laboratory use specifications and test methods (GB/T 6682-2008, ISO 3696. 1987, MOD) Principle 3 In the presence of hydrochloric acid, sodium fluoride treatment, so that any form of polysilicon depolymerization. Masking interfering with boric acid fluoride ion, at a pH of 1.1 ± 0.2, the formation of the oxidation state (yellow) silicon molybdate. In the presence of oxalic acid at a sufficiently high acidity sulfuric acid medium, to eliminate interference phosphate, selective reduction of silicon molybdate complex. The maximum absorption wavelength (about 800nm) at spectrophotometrically measuring the absorbance of the blue complex.4 General ProvisionsThis standard reagents, did not indicate when the other requirements, refer to analytical reagent Three water in line with GB/T 6682 provisions Grade secondary distilled water by distillation or quartz apparatus equal purity water, demineralized water is not appropriate.
